免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发师软件

App开发是指利用软件开发工具和开发环境,针对移动设备(如智能手机、平板电脑等)设计和开发应用程序的过程。在本文中,我将为您介绍App开发的基本原理和详细步骤。

App开发的基本原理包括以下几个方面:

1. 确定需求:在开始开发之前,需要明确应用程序的功能和目标用户。这将帮助开发者确定所需的功能和设计。

2. 设计界面:设计界面是一个重要的步骤,决定了用户与应用程序的交互方式。开发者需要考虑用户界面的易用性和美观性,以提高用户体验。

3. 编写代码:一旦界面设计完成,开发者需要使用编程语言(如Java、Swift等)编写代码。代码将实现应用程序的功能和逻辑。

4. 调试和测试:在发布应用程序之前,开发者需要对代码进行调试和测试,以确保应用程序的稳定性和功能完整性。

5. 发布和更新:一旦应用程序通过测试,开发者可以将其发布到应用商店或其他分发渠道。此后,开发者需要根据用户反馈和市场需求,定期更新和改进应用程序。

下面是App开发的详细步骤:

1. 确定需求:与客户或团队成员讨论,并确定应用程序的需求和目标。

2. 设计界面:使用设计工具(如Sketch、Adobe XD等)创建应用程序的界面原型。考虑用户交互和界面布局。

3. 开发前准备:选择适合的开发工具和开发环境。例如,Android开发可以使用Android Studio,iOS开发可以使用Xcode。

4. 编写代码:根据设计原型和需求文档,使用编程语言(如Java、Swift等)编写代码。实现应用程序的功能和逻辑。

5. 调试和测试:使用调试工具和模拟器,对应用程序进行调试和测试。修复错误和改进功能。

6. 用户界面优化:根据用户反馈和测试结果,改进应用程序的用户界面和交互方式。

7. 性能优化:优化应用程序的性能,包括内存管理、网络请求和数据加载等方面。

8. 上架和发布:准备应用程序的上架材料,如应用图标、应用描述和截图等。将应用程序提交到应用商店或其他分发渠道。

9. 用户反馈和改进:收集用户反馈,并根据反馈和市场需求,定期更新和改进应用程序。

总结:App开发是一个复杂的过程,需要开发者具备编程技能、设计能力和用户体验意识。通过明确需求、设计界面、编写代码、调试测试和发布更新等步骤,开发者可以创建出功能完善、用户友好的应用程序。希望本文对您理解App开发的原理和步骤有所帮助。


相关知识:
jquery怎样开发app
jQuery是一个JavaScript库,它简化了HTML文档操作、事件处理、动画效果、Ajax交互等功能。虽然jQuery主要用于网页开发,但也可以用来开发移动应用程序(App)。开发App的一种方式是使用开发框架,如PhoneGap、Cordova等。
2023-07-14
ipfs系统定制开发app软件
IPFS(InterPlanetary File System)是一种新兴的分布式文件系统,它具备高效的数据存储和传输能力,并且通过使用内容寻址来解决数据的可靠性和安全性问题。在开发APP软件时,可以利用IPFS系统来定制开发自己的应用程序。本文将详细介绍
2023-07-14
ios简易开发app
iOS开发是指为苹果公司的移动操作系统iOS平台设计和开发应用程序。iOS开发的核心语言是Objective-C和Swift,开发工具主要使用Xcode集成开发环境。开发一个简易的iOS应用程序需要经过以下几个步骤:1.确定应用的需求和功能:首先需要明确应
2023-07-14
app开发者爱思加强版怎么更新了
App开发者爱思加强版是一款非常实用的工具,它提供了许多方便开发者的功能和工具,比如应用分析、性能优化、代码检查等等。当爱思加强版推出新的版本时,我们可以通过以下几种方式来更新。1. 自动更新:在爱思加强版中,通常会有一个自动更新的功能,当新版本发布时,它
2023-06-29
app开发的编程语言有哪些
移动应用开发是近年来热门的技术领域之一。随着移动设备的普及和用户对移动应用的需求增加,开发者们也开始逐渐关注移动应用的开发。在移动应用的开发中,编程语言是至关重要的一环,因为它可以影响到应用程序的性能、开发周期和维护成本。下面将介绍几种主流的移动应用开发编
2023-06-29
app开发合作协议通用范本
在进行一项APP开发合作时,签署一份合作协议是非常必要的。一份好的合作协议可以明确双方的权益和责任,避免潜在的法律纠纷。然而,对于很多人来说,签署一份APP开发合作协议还是一个陌生的领域。本篇文章将为大家介绍APP开发合作协议的基本原理和通用范本。一、AP
2023-06-29